Troops Neutralize Scores of ISWAP/BH Terrorists at Mandara Mountains, Adamawa State; Rescue 8 Kidnapped Persons from Herdsmen in Benue State.

Troops of 144 Battalion, Madagali in conjunction with Civilian JTF in the early hours of Monday 21 Feb 2022 killed scores of Boko Haram (BH) and Islamic State West Africa Province (ISWAP) terrorists in Adamawa State.
 
According to the army on its Twitter page, AK-47 rifles, bicycles, IEDs, amongst other weapons and items were recovered from the terrorists.

“Based on intelligence report, today (Monday) troops of 144 Battalion Madagali-Adamawa State in conjunction with Civilian JTF laid an ambush on withdrawing ISWAP/BHT after a superiority clash between the terror groups. Scores of terrorists were neutralized at Mandara Mountains,” the army tweeted.
 
Recall that since the death of JAS leader, Abubakar Shekau, ISWAP has been consolidating its grip in locations around Lake Chad.
 
Last year, it appointed Wali Sani Shuwaram, a 45-year-old as the new Leader (Wali) of ISWAP in Lake Chad.
 
The terror group has caused over 100,000 deaths and displaced millions of people mainly in Adamawa, Borno, and Yobe states.

Meanwhile, troops of Operation Whirl Stroke, OPWS, on Saturday, February 19th, 2022 made a huge breakthrough when they rescued 8 persons from kidnappers’ den in Benue state.

A statement by the Chief Press Secretary to Benue State Governor, Nathaniel Ikyur said that the rescued locals who hail from Agasha town in Guma local government area were kidnapped on their farms by herdsmen on Wednesday, February 16th, 2022.

He said they had spent over three days with their abductors before their rescue.

Special Adviser to the Governor on Security, Lt. Col Paul Hemba (rtd) who briefed the Governor on the successful rescue operation explained that the gallantry of troops from Operation Whirl Stroke who made contact with the kidnappers at Gbekyor led to an exchange of gunfire with the perpetrators and over powered them.
